Instrument and control functions

Main switch/steering lock

ON
OFF
LOCK
P
The main switch/steering lock controls
the ignition and lighting systems, and is
used to lock the steering. The various
positions are described below.
TIP
Be sure to use the standard key (black
bow) for regular use of the vehicle. To
minimize the risk of losing the code re-
registering key (red bow), keep it in a
safe place and only use it for code re-
registering.

EAU10474
ON
All electrical circuits are supplied with
power; the meter lighting, taillight, li-
cense plate light and auxiliary light
come on, and the engine can be start-
ed. The key cannot be removed.
TIP
The headlight comes on automatically
when the engine is started and stays
on until the key is turned to "OFF",
even if the engine stalls.
OFF
All electrical systems are off. The key
can be removed.
WARNING
Never turn the key to "OFF" or
"LOCK" while the vehicle is moving.
Otherwise the electrical systems will
be switched off, which may result in
loss of control or an accident.
